The Impact of Hard Water on Your Plumbing
Tough water, an usual concern in lots of families, can have significant impacts on pipes systems. Comprehending these effects is essential for keeping the durability and efficiency of your pipelines and fixtures.

Intro


Difficult water is water that contains high degrees of dissolved minerals, largely calcium and magnesium. These minerals are harmless to human wellness but can ruin plumbing facilities in time. Allow's delve into exactly how tough water affects pipes and what you can do concerning it.

What is Hard Water?


Tough water is characterized by its mineral content, especially calcium and magnesium ions. These minerals go into the water as it percolates with sedimentary rock and chalk down payments underground. When tough water is heated or delegated stand, it has a tendency to create range, a crusty build-up that sticks to surfaces and can trigger a variety of problems in pipes systems.

Effect on Water lines


Difficult water influences pipelines in a number of damaging methods, mainly with scale accumulation, lowered water flow, and boosted corrosion.

Scale Build-up


Among the most common problems brought on by tough water is range buildup inside pipelines and components. As water moves via the plumbing system, minerals speed up out and adhere to the pipe walls. With time, this accumulation can narrow pipeline openings, resulting in lowered water flow and boosted pressure on the system.

Lowered Water Flow


Natural resources from tough water can slowly minimize the size of pipes, limiting water flow to taps, showers, and devices. This decreased flow not just influences water pressure yet likewise raises power intake as appliances like water heaters should work harder to supply the exact same amount of warm water.

Rust


While tough water minerals themselves do not trigger corrosion, they can worsen existing corrosion problems in pipelines. Scale buildup can catch water against steel surfaces, accelerating the rust procedure and potentially causing leakages or pipe failure over time.

Home appliance Damages


Past pipes, hard water can additionally damage home home appliances attached to the supply of water. Home appliances such as hot water heater, dish washers, and cleaning machines are particularly susceptible to range accumulation. This can decrease their efficiency, increase maintenance costs, and shorten their lifespan.

Costs of Difficult Water


The economic implications of tough water expand past pipes repair services to include enhanced energy costs and early device substitute.

Repair service Expenses


Dealing with tough water-related concerns can be expensive, especially if range build-up causes pipe or device failure. Normal maintenance and early discovery of problems can aid minimize these expenses.

Power Effectiveness


Range accumulation reduces the effectiveness of hot water heater and other home appliances, leading to greater energy usage. By dealing with tough water issues quickly, home owners can boost energy efficiency and minimize energy costs.

Evaluating and Treatment


Checking for tough water and executing proper therapy actions is vital to mitigating its effects on pipes and appliances.

Water Conditioners


Water softeners are one of the most common solution for dealing with tough water. They function by trading calcium and magnesium ions with salt or potassium ions, successfully decreasing the hardness of the water.

Other Treatment Options


Along with water conditioners, other treatment alternatives consist of magnetic water conditioners, reverse osmosis systems, and chemical additives. Each method has its benefits and viability depending upon the severity of the tough water issue and household demands.

Preventive Measures


Preventing tough water damages requires a mix of proactive upkeep and thoughtful fixture choice.

Regular Upkeep


Consistently flushing the pipes system and examining for range buildup can help avoid expensive repairs down the line. Regular checks of devices for signs of scale build-up are likewise crucial.

Choosing the Right Fixtures


Selecting pipes components and appliances designed to endure difficult water problems can minimize its effects. Search for products with corrosion-resistant materials and easy-clean functions to lessen upkeep demands.

Final thought


Finally, the influences of difficult water on pipes and appliances are significant but manageable with correct recognition and safety nets. By comprehending how tough water influences your pipes system and taking positive steps to mitigate its results, you can expand the life of your pipelines, enhance power effectiveness, and minimize maintenance prices over time.

Flush Your Water Heater Regularly



Hard water can cause sediment buildup in your water heater, reducing its efficiency and potentially causing damage. We recommend flushing your water heater at least once a year to remove sediment and maintain optimal performance.


Schedule Regular Plumbing Inspections


Regular plumbing inspections can help identify and address hard water-related issues before they become major problems. A professional plumber can assess your plumbing system, identify areas of concern, and recommend the appropriate steps to prevent damage and maintain optimal performance.
